For two parallel resistors it is usually easier to combine them as the product over the sum: R parallel = R1 ⋅ R2 R 1 + R 2. R parallel is always smaller than the smallest parallel resistor. It is because when we add a new resistor in parallel, it opens a new way to pass the current so the total current after adding the new resistor is higher than the previous value, hence the total resistance is always lower than the previous one.
